     Dantewada, November 7, 2009: A large number of Maoists have detonated and completely damaged buildings of two schools in Dantewada district of Chhattisgarh, police said today.

     About 100 armed rebels planted improvised explosive devices and exploded the buildings of two schools at Phulpar yesterday night under Kuakonda police station, Dantewada District Superintendent of Police Ambrish Mishra told ChhattisgarhTopNews.Com.

     Teaching had adversely been affected due to the blasts, the Dantewada District Administration said.

     About 200 school buildings have been exploded so far by the Maoists in Dantewada, Bastar and other neighbouring districts, Mishra said.
